Transaction 38f74c1619cf79b6281d9c4d64551c72e7b1e0a80c41607df8631f926a59472c

1 Input
2 Outputs
  • 38f74c1619cf79b6281d9c4d64551c72e7b1e0a80c41607df8631f926a59472c:0
  • value  25237000
    address  3AtpSSUf4fyyZoRYwqNEZ8VdpskvszPa9R
  • 38f74c1619cf79b6281d9c4d64551c72e7b1e0a80c41607df8631f926a59472c:1
  • value  2921487306
    address  37qYoxcBCwY1isHgsBfsg2GT1KrMFrju6k